PostgreSQL comes with below built-in schemas
postgres=# select catalog_name, schema_name, schema_owner
postgres-# from information_schema.schemata
postgres-# order by schema_name;
catalog_name | schema_name | schema_owner
--------------+--------------------+--------------
postgres | information_schema | postgres
postgres | pg_catalog | postgres
postgres | pg_toast | postgres
postgres | public | postgres
(4 rows)
EDB Postgres Advanced Server has 4 additional ones
postgres=# select catalog_name, schema_name, schema_owner
postgres-# from information_schema.schemata
postgres-# order by schema_name;
catalog_name | schema_name | schema_owner
--------------+--------------------+--------------
postgres | information_schema | enterprisedb
postgres | pg_catalog | enterprisedb
postgres | pg_temp_1 | enterprisedb
postgres | pg_toast | enterprisedb
postgres | pg_toast_temp_1 | enterprisedb
postgres | public | enterprisedb
postgres | sys | enterprisedb
(7 rows)
